A dog that vanished nine years ago has been found alive and well 1,200 miles away.

Inspectors from Australia's RSPCA were investigating a possible animal cruelty case at a home in Melbourne when they found the dog, called Muffy, sleeping outside on a scrap of cardboard.

A microchip in Muffy's neck identified her owners and after a few days of searching for a current phone number, officials tracked down Natalie Lampard, who had not seen Muffy since she disappeared from her garden in Brisbane nine years ago.

"When the RSPCA described her, I told them her name; I knew immediately it was our Muffy," Ms Lampard said. "It was totally out of the blue - after nine years, I thought she was long gone."

The owners of the Melbourne house where Muffy was discovered said they found the dog about a year ago wandering along a street.

But where had Muffy spent the previous eight years? And how did she get all the way to Melbourne - about 1,200 miles from Brisbane?

"Nobody knows," an RSPCA spokesman said. "The mystery continues for old Muffy." Muffy was suffering from a severe allergic reaction to fleas and has been under treatment.

The dog, which the Lampards originally adopted from an RSPCA shelter near Brisbane, is recovering well and should be in good enough shape to fly back home next week.

Ms Lampard got Muffy as a gift for her now 17-year-old daughter Chloe, and the two had been inseparable.

"After the RSPCA called, I rang my daughter and asked her if she was sitting down, then told her they'd found Muffy," Ms Lampard said.

"She's over the moon and there'll be a few tears shed when they see each other again. But just how she got down to Melbourne I guess is a mystery that will never be answered."
